Huixin's AGM (Absorbent Glass Mat) technology works like a high-tech sponge cocktail - holding electrolyte in suspension while preventing acid stratification. This design eliminates the "lazy battery syndrome" common in conventional systems, where lower cells in series become energy couch potatoes. Independent lab tests show 12% better energy retention compared to flooded lead-acid alternatives.
